Back scored a goal and blocked two shots in Saturday's 3-2 overtime win over Utah.
The Stars played pinball on their second goal, and Back had the last touch before it went in. This was his second tally of the season, ending a 22-game goal drought in which he managed six assists and 13 shots on net. The 24-year-old forward has held onto a fourth-line role for much of the campaign. He doesn't offer much scoring upside with 10 points and 20 shots on net over 33 appearances.

Stars' Oskar Back: Inks two-year extension

Back signed a two-year, $1.65 million contract extension with Dallas on Thursday.
Back has a goal and nine assists across 31 games this season, his first in the NHL. The 24-year-old is seeing fourth-line duty this season, averaging 11:17 of ice time per game.

Stars' Oskar Back: Logs helper in win

Back notched an assist in Monday's 3-2 win over Utah.
Back has five helpers over his last eight contests. The 24-year-old remains firmly in a fourth-line role, but the increased offense suggests he's getting a little more comfortable in the middle of his first NHL campaign. Back is up to nine points, 17 shots on net and a plus-4 rating through 28 outings overall. Despite his increased offense, he's not a player most fantasy managers will need to rely on.

Stars' Oskar Back: Signs one-year deal

Back signed a one-year, two-way contract with Dallas on Tuesday.
Back collected seven goals and 36 points in 59 regular-season contests for AHL Texas in 2023-24. The 24-year-old forward doesn't have any NHL experience yet. Back will probably spend most, if not all, of the 2024-25 campaign in the minors.

Stars' Oskar Back: Summoned from AHL

Back was recalled from AHL Texas on Saturday.
Back has spent the last three seasons with AHL Texas after being selected in the third round (75th overall) of the 2018 NHL Draft. He had seven goals and 36 points in 59 regular-season games during the 2023-24 campaign. He also picked up five points in seven AHL playoff outings.
